Frequently Asked Questions

What's the difference between 'grey' and 'black' water in an insurance claim?

Category 2 'Grey Water' contains significant contamination (e.g., dishwasher leak). Category 3 'Black Water' is grossly contaminated (e.g., sewage, floodwater). The category dictates the remediation protocol and cost. In Ohio, installing IoT leak sensors (e.g., Moen Flo) can qualify for a ~7% premium credit by providing early detection, preventing a Category 1 leak from escalating to Category 2 or 3.

How urgent is water removal to prevent mold?

The microbial growth window is 48-72 hours from initial intrusion. By 2026, insurance and liability frameworks recognize this as a critical deadline. If Category 2 or 3 water mitigation does not begin within this window, the liability for subsequent mold remediation often shifts from the insurer to the property owner. Timely, documented intervention is the professional standard of care.

Why does my floor in Old Montgomery feel dry but your meter says it's still wet?

'Dry to the touch' is not a scientific drying standard. In May 2026, we adhere to the psychrometric dry standard of 40 GPP (Grains Per Pound) at 70°F for Old Montgomery. This measures vapor pressure, the water vapor trapped within materials. We dry structural assemblies to this equilibrium point to prevent secondary damage and meet the IICRC S500 standard of care.

What should I do before you arrive for a water emergency?

Your first action is safety and source control. If safe, locate and shut off the main water valve. This immediate step mitigates 'loss of use' and limits damage. For properties near Montgomery Park, know your utility emergency contact. Do not attempt electrical shut-off if water contacts fixtures or panels. Secure the area and await our arrival.
